Limon, Paris

Limon is a charming specialty café where Île Saint Louis' timeless elegance, artisanal beverage culture, island village atmosphere, and appreciation for handcrafted refreshment have created one of Paris's most delightful places to pause.

Set along Rue Saint Louis en l'Île near Rue des Deux Ponts and just steps from Γ‰glise Saint Louis en l'Île, this intimate cafΓ© welcomes visitors into a bright contemporary space where the rhythm of one of Paris's most enchanting islands slows to match the pace of leisurely conversation and carefully prepared drinks. Fresh citrus aromas mingle with expertly brewed coffee as every order is prepared with meticulous attention to quality, creating a refreshing escape amid the historic streets and elegant seventeenth century architecture that define the island.

Limon is best known for opening in 2024 as a café devoted almost entirely to handcrafted lemonades, transforming a compact storefront on Île Saint Louis into one of Paris's few specialty beverage destinations centered on freshly prepared citrus drinks, house recipes, and seasonal flavors while complementing its signature creations with carefully brewed coffee and light café offerings.

Freshly squeezed lemons become the foundation for energetic house lemonades infused with mint, orange blossom, ginger, seasonal fruit, and aromatic herbs that deliver remarkable brightness and balance with every sip. Carefully prepared espresso, silky milk based coffees, and refreshing iced beverages accompany a concise selection of pastries and light treats without overshadowing the cafΓ©'s singular focus on citrus craftsmanship. Limon is an ideal afternoon stop while exploring Île Saint Louis' celebrated architecture, riverside promenades, and historic landmarks.

Begin at Γ‰glise Saint Louis en l'Île, where grand Baroque architecture establishes the island's remarkable heritage before continuing to Limon for one of the cafΓ©'s signature handcrafted lemonades. Continue to Pont Saint Louis, whose picturesque crossing offers beautiful views of the Seine while connecting the island to the heart of Paris. Conclude at Notre-Dame Cathedral, where one of the world's most celebrated Gothic masterpieces provides a memorable finale celebrating centuries of architectural and cultural achievement.
